3/16/23 Rafael Marchan relishing chance to learn as Phillies' top young catcher. Rafael Marchan's claim to Philly fame will long remain a baseball oddity, the catcher having homered not once but twice in the major leagues before he did so in the minors. The only upside is that 2022's disappointment ended on a pair of high notes for the 24-year-old, in his travel with the big club to the World Series last fall and a successful stint in the Venezuelan Winter League. Marchan had gone 1,027 minor league at-bats without hitting a home run when he got the call to the bigs in 2021 … then got four hits in three games, including a homer against Toronto. Generally a light hitter through the system, he homered again in his 52 at-bats over 20 games in 2021, a year in which he didn't go yard in 242 minor-league at-bats.

8/03/22 Vaulting past the luxury tax helps the Phillies create their deepest roster in years. The catch is putting them on the 60 day IL is that they are on the major league IL and so that player accrues major league service time and major league salary, which counts against the luxury tax. So far this season, the Phillies have expanded their 40 man roster, while keeping players in their system 5 times in this way with Rafael Marchan and Kent Emanuel starting the year on the 60 day IL, and injured prospect pitchers Damon Jones, James McArthur, and Hans Crouse all spending time there.
